Design and analysis of fault tolerant architectures for multi-microprocessor systems / authors: Spiros Boucouris, Dr. S.A. Mahmoud, Intellitech Canada Limited.Co24-3/1-84-051E-PDF

"This report presents the results of a study conducted to design, simulate and evaluate a fault-tolerant multi-microprocessor system for spacecraft on-board processing applications. The fault-tolerant processor architecture can also be used in general applications requiring high degree of reliability over a specific processor life cycle"--Summary.
